In a letter penned in 1904, David Ainsworth Tuttle describes, in chronological order, the 39 houses he built during his lifetime, primarily in Lexington.
The second on his list is the fully modernized, legendary estate of current owners Ranne and Raynor Warner. Two years of renovation and restoration by the family resulted in a home that successfully blends old and new.
